Subtract 70/60 from 10/4

1st number: 2 2/4, 2nd number: 1 10/60

10/4 - 70/60 is 4/3.

Steps for subtracting f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 4 and 60 is 60

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 60
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 4 × 15 = 60,
    10/4 = 10 × 15/4 × 15 = 150/60
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 60 × 1 = 60,
    70/60 = 70 × 1/60 × 1 = 70/60
  4. Subtract the two like fractions:
    150/60 - 70/60 = 150 - 70/60 = 80/60
  5. After reducing the fraction, the answer is 4/3
